Adhvik: 3 babies born in Scotland since 1974, given to boys, peaking at 3 births in 2018.
Adhvik is a modern name of Sanskrit origin, meaning “unique” or “one of a kind.” It has grown in popularity among Indian communities around the world, including in Scotland, where it appears in baby name records from recent decades. While no widely known historical figures bear this name, its rising use reflects a contemporary preference for names that blend traditional roots with a sense of individuality. The name does not have direct place connections, but its meaning resonates with parents seeking a distinctive choice. A notable variant is Adhvika, the feminine form, which shares the same linguistic foundation.
